Country Villa Belmont Heights in Long Beach is best suited for families prioritizing rehabilitation-focused skilled nursing care delivered by a generally friendly, attentive staff in a clean environment. The community often shines in therapy quality and personal interaction, with many reviewers highlighting compassionate nurses, clear communication from admissions, and a welcoming atmosphere during visits. For families whose primary concern is meaningful rehab progress and ongoing personal attention from a care team, this facility can deliver notable value.

That said, certain audiences should consider alternatives. Prospective residents who require rock-solid 24/7 staffing, rapid call-light response, and consistently reliable administrative follow-through may find Country Villa's variability unsettling. Several reviews flag understaffing, delayed responses to needs, and disorganization in case management. Safety and accountability are highlighted as potential weaknesses in some shifts or departments, and a handful of reports raise serious concerns about administration, billing, or resident belongings. In short, those who place uncompromising emphasis on flawless operations and uniform experience across all days and shifts may want to explore other options.

The strongest positives - cleanliness, hospitality, and a capable rehab focus - often offset many downsides for families who can tolerate some scheduling hiccups. Numerous comments praise the facility's spotless presentation, friendly reception from staff, and the practical, results-oriented rehabilitation programs. Therapists and rehab aides are repeatedly singled out for patience and effectiveness, with specific mentions of therapists Connie and Amy delivering thorough, attentive care. The presence of a proactive admissions team and case managers who go above and beyond in coordinating transitions adds practical credibility and helps families feel supported during stressful periods.

Nevertheless, the main drawbacks temper enthusiasm. Understaffing translates into longer wait times for basic needs, with some residents and families reporting call lights left unanswered for extended periods. Instances of disorganization or uneven communication from case workers and administrators have left families frustrated, particularly around transitions, belongings after a loved one's passing, or billing questions. A few reviews allege unsafe or unsympathetic handling of health issues, and a troubling few describe discriminatory or dismissive behavior - warnings that cannot be ignored and warrant careful verification on any visit. There are also practical omissions raised, such as inconsistent air conditioning in summer or mixed food quality, which matter to daily living.

From a decision-making perspective, the strongest counterpoint to these concerns is the demonstrated rehab competency and the staff members who consistently earn trust. When the care team is organized and the therapists are patient and effective, outcomes improve, and residents regain function more reliably. Positive testimonials about admissions staff smoothing the transition, and case managers who remain reachable and caring, show that the facility can deliver dependable, person-centered care even amid operational pressures. In other words, the quality of the clinical and rehabilitative team can significantly offset some administrative rough edges if the facility's day-to-day operations stay responsive.

For families evaluating this community, a disciplined, hands-on due diligence plan is essential. During tours, press for current staffing ratios across day and night shifts, ask for recent response times to call lights, and observe how staff communicate with residents and families. Verify the safety culture by inquiring about fall prevention, side-rail protocols, and the availability of a consistent RN presence. Probe how belongings, memorial items, and personal effects are handled after a loved one passes, and request a clear, written process for urgent issues. Tie these checks to real-world test appointments or short-term stays if possible, and insist on meeting a few frontline staff plus a case manager who will be involved in ongoing care.

In the end, Country Villa Belmont Heights offers a credible option for rehabilitation-forward care in Long Beach, especially where clean surroundings, approachable staff, and strong therapy yield tangible rehab gains. It will appeal most to families prioritizing meaningful clinical progress and who are willing to trade some variability in day-to-day operations for access to dedicated therapists and compassionate nursing. Those who cannot tolerate intermittent responsiveness, inconsistent administration, or recurring safety and reliability concerns should consider facilities with steadier staffing and more uniform governance. A deliberate, on-site assessment remains the best path to determine fit.
